MUSKOGEE, Oklahoma – The Muskogee Roughers jumped out to a huge lead and coasted from there in a 42-2 blowout of Putnam City West Thursday.

The Roughers (5-3, 3-2) scored all 42 of their points in the first half, while shutting out the Patriots (1-7, 1-4). Officials used a running clock in the second half, which took less than 30 minutes to complete. P.C. West managed to record a safety to avoid a shutout, but never got anything going on offense.

The win guaranteed a playoff spot for Muskogee, which became the fourth and final team in District 6A-3 to secure a playoff berth. The four teams with guaranteed spots will play each other in the final two weeks of the year, which will determine seeding.

The Roughers will face Norman (7-1, 4-1) – which is coming off its first loss of the season – next week, while P.C. West will play Sapulpa (2-6, 0-5).
